Who shouldn’t have the Covid jab?
Most people have now had a Covid vaccine. For those that have and not suffered any serious side effects, Covid jabs are safe. However, there are a couple of exceptions:
If you are currently unwell with a fever, you should delay getting the Covid jab.
If you previously suffered an anaphylactic reaction following any vaccine OR suffered serious side effects from Covid vaccination such as heart related issues or lowering of the platelets, speak to your GP.
